Replacing the Left Side Cover
To replace the left side cover, follow these steps:
1. If you have been installing or replacing accessories in the Server, return the
Server to its normal upright position.
2. Use two hands to place the left side cover’s lower edge at an angle to the
hinge tabs along the bottom of the chassis. See Figure 3-5.
The hinge tabs are keyed to accept only the left side cover. See Figure 3-5.
3. With the left side cover resting on the hinge tabs, tilt the side cover up until it
engages the locking mechanism at the top of the chassis.
4. Lift the latch to engage the lock and completely close the side cover.
The left side cover should snap when it engages the latch mechanism.
